Quali today announced a major capability expansion for Torque, its intelligent infrastructure management platform. While traditional cloud management portals and container orchestration tools were built to manage individual resource types in isolation, Torque operates at a different level entirely: a single, intelligent control plane that spans bare metal, traditional CPU workloads, multi-cloud, hybrid, on-premises, edge, GPU, and AI environments, replacing fragmentation with unified governance and replacing reactive operations with continuous intelligence.
The platform does not ask organizations to replace existing tooling. Terraform, OpenTofu, Ansible, Helm, Kubernetes, CloudFormation, and every major Infrastructure as Code and configuration format are supported natively by Torque, which subsumes the automation and normalizes everything into standardized building blocks. Torque makes everything they produce discoverable, governable, cost-accountable, and operable by anyone in the organization. For teams who prefer not to work in code, Torque's GenAI-powered environment designer translates natural language prompts into production-ready Infrastructure as Code automatically. The infrastructure code is always present and fully auditable, simply invisible to those who do not need it.
What distinguishes Torque from earlier generations of infrastructure tooling is its ability to understand environment context holistically, not just what is running, but who owns it, what purpose it serves, what it costs, whether it is performing as intended, and how it should be optimized. That context makes governance actionable and cost intelligence meaningful because spend is always measured against outcomes, not just against invoices.

Torque shares its platform core with Stack Automation by Quali, the AI infrastructure operations platform co-developed with Cisco and announced at Cisco Live 2026. Stack Automation by Quali extends that foundation with purpose-built orchestration for Cisco AI infrastructure environments, available exclusively through Cisco and its partner network. Torque brings the same platform intelligence to a broader enterprise market across every vendor, every cloud, and every infrastructure stack.
